Description

1,2-Dichloro-3,4-dinitrobenzene is a specialized aromatic compound featuring both chloro and nitro substituents, making it a valuable intermediate in advanced organic synthesis. Its precise molecular structure is critical for the development of complex chemical entities, including dyes, pigments, and active pharmaceutical ingredients (APIs). This high-purity intermediate is essential for research institutions and industrial manufacturers in the agrochemical, pharmaceutical, and specialty chemical sectors seeking reliable and consistent raw materials.

Basic Information

Product Name 1,2-Dichloro-3,4-dinitrobenzene
CAS No. 20039-23-0
Molecular Formula C6H2Cl2N2O4
Molecular Weight 237.00 g/mol
Synonyms 3,4-Dinitro-1,2-dichlorobenzene; 1,2-Dichloro-3,4-dinitrobenzol; Benzene, 1,2-dichloro-3,4-dinitro-; DCDNB; 1,2-Dichloro-3,4-dinitro-benzene

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area away from heat sources and incompatible materials. Due to its light-sensitive nature and classification as a strong oxidizer, it must be segregated from reducing agents, organic materials, and other combustible substances. Recommended storage temperature is 15-25°C.
